Output 78dc64e1207d458d7aaeee31d3ced794fb0ec9c5da89e9b659600dd4c9bb6e66:44

value
332716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f53a45b30c7aba1e11812768c7f90201dfc9c83 OP_EQUAL
address
361Ft7Gq4vJX5t87yFyPQDNP2cnFj2XwYC
transaction
78dc64e1207d458d7aaeee31d3ced794fb0ec9c5da89e9b659600dd4c9bb6e66
spent
true